Sleep Cycle Launches Luma, a Proprietary AI-Powered Sleep Coach

by Syed Hamza Sohail 12/03/2025 Leave a Comment

  • LinkedIn
  • Twitter
  • Facebook
  • Email
  • Print

What You Should Know:

–  Sleep Cycle, a leading sleep technology company, today announced the launch of Luma, a proprietary AI-powered sleep coach designed to revolutionize how users understand and improve their sleep. 

–  Built on Sleep Cycle’s proprietary machine learning and audio analysis technology, Luma now takes the app’s data visualization one step further by providing context, clear explanations, and step-by-step recommendations that evolve with each user’s habits and needs. Luma is available to new iOS users beginning December 3, with a broader rollout to existing users in early 2026.

A New Era of Data-Driven, Privacy-First Sleep Coaching

Sleep Cycle remains dedicated to making restorative, healthy sleep accessible to everyone. Its app helps users build sustainable habits, detect potential sleep issues, and interpret long-term sleep patterns with an accuracy shaped by patented sound-analysis technology and more than three billion recorded sleep sessions. This foundation not only informs personalized guidance for individual users but also supports a broader partnership program that includes in-app promotional opportunities, SDK licensing, access to a rich behavioural data library, and, beginning in 2026, medically approved sleep apnea screening. Headquartered in Gothenburg, Sweden and listed on Nasdaq Stockholm under the ticker SLEEP, the company continues to expand its reach across the global sleep-health ecosystem.

Against this backdrop, Sleep Cycle is introducing Luma, an AI sleep coach designed to bridge the gap between understanding how one sleeps and knowing how to improve it. Drawing on more than a decade of sleep science expertise and the world’s largest repository of real-world sleep behaviour, Luma translates complex insights into practical, personalised guidance. It engages users with adaptive, conversational coaching; interprets weeks, months, or years of sleep-stage and snoring data; and remembers contextual details such as partner presence, pets, daily stressors, and routine changes to deliver human-like follow-ups. Underneath these interactions lies a scientific engine—statistical modelling that filters out day-to-day variability to highlight the habits most consistently linked with better quality sleep. Erik Jivmark, CEO of Sleep Cycle, describes Luma as the company’s first step into a broader AI coaching vision, one that helps people understand not only how they rest but how they feel, perform, and recover.

Luma’s launch also exemplifies a more transparent and privacy-forward approach to AI adoption. Although Luma can initiate conversations at any time, it accesses sleep data only when two strict conditions are met: the user has chosen to securely store their data on Sleep Cycle’s servers, and the user begins a chat that requires Luma to refer to that data. Even then, only the specific and anonymized segments relevant to the conversation are used. Sleep Cycle never shares sound data; users choose what personal information they disclose in free-text chat or sleep notes; and all information is protected through encryption, secure cloud infrastructure, and restricted internal access. Sleep data remains stored locally on the device unless users explicitly opt in to backup or processing, in full compliance with GDPR requirements.

Together, these elements mark a defining evolution in Sleep Cycle’s offering. Luma shifts the field from passive sleep tracking to science-driven, behaviour-shaping coaching grounded in real-time analysis, natural-language processing, and trusted sleep science. By uniting its extensive data foundation with human-centred, privacy-conscious design, Sleep Cycle advances its mission to make high-quality sleep—and the broader health, focus, and recovery benefits it enables—accessible to everyone.
